vue为什么拍的是黑的
-
Vue拍的是黑的是因为Vue是一款前端框架,它在开发过程中使用了一种称为"虚拟DOM"的技术。虚拟DOM是在内存中构建的一种轻量级的JavaScript对象,用来表示真实的DOM结构。
在Vue中,当数据发生变化时,Vue会比较新的虚拟DOM和旧的虚拟DOM的差异,并只更新真正需要改变的部分。然后,Vue会将新的虚拟DOM渲染到真实的DOM中。
这种DOM的局部更新减少了对整体DOM的操作,提高了前端的性能和响应速度。但是,这也导致了一个问题,就是在开发者工具中查看页面元素时,只能看到更新后的DOM,而无法看到虚拟DOM的内容。
所以,Vue拍的是黑的是指在开发者工具中查看Vue应用时,所看到的页面元素是经过Vue处理后的结果,而不是真实的HTML结构。这就是为什么Vue在开发者工具中看起来是黑的原因。不过,在真实的浏览器中,页面是正常显示的。
总结一下,Vue拍的是黑的是因为它使用了虚拟DOM技术,对页面进行局部更新,开发者工具中只能看到经过Vue处理后的效果,而无法看到真实的HTML结构。
2年前 -
Vue是一个JavaScript框架,它并没有自己拍摄或制作任何图片、视频或其他媒体内容。因此,题目中的"Vue拍的是黑的"这句话是不正确的。
然而,如果你遇到了一个在Vue应用中出现了黑屏的情况,我可以提供一些常见的可能原因和解决方法:
-
编译错误:黑屏可能是由于代码中的错误导致的。检查控制台错误信息以查找具体的错误。确保你的代码正确,并修复编译错误。
-
依赖问题:黑屏可能是由于依赖关系或版本不兼容性引起的。确保你使用的Vue版本与其他依赖库兼容,并确保你正确安装和配置了这些库。
-
资源加载问题:如果你的Vue应用依赖于外部资源(如图像、CSS文件等),请确保这些资源能够正确加载。检查网络面板以查看资源加载情况,确保资源路径正确。
-
组件渲染问题:如果你的Vue应用中使用了组件,黑屏可能是由于组件没有正确渲染导致的。检查组件的渲染逻辑,确保正确使用了Vue的生命周期钩子函数,并确保组件正确地引入和注册。
-
数据问题:黑屏可能是由于数据问题导致的。检查你的数据逻辑,确保数据正确加载和渲染。使用Vue开发者工具来检查数据是否正确地绑定到Vue实例的属性上。
除了上述可能的原因和解决方法外,还有很多其他可能性导致Vue应用的黑屏问题。通过仔细排查和调试,你应该能够找到问题所在并解决它。如若仍然出现问题,可以提供更多的细节以便寻求更具体的帮助。
2年前 -
-
标题回答: 解析Vue为什么打黑拍照
正文结构:
I. 介绍
II. 原理解析
III. 解决方案讨论
IV. 总结
正文:
I. 介绍
Vue是目前非常流行的一种JavaScript框架,用于构建用户界面。尽管Vue有许多强大的功能,但有些开发者却抱怨Vue在拍照时拍出的效果太黑。这篇文章将解析该问题,并提供解决方案。
II. 原理解析
- 背光补偿
背光补偿是照相机常见的拍摄功能,它可以通过增加曝光来提高暗部细节。然而,有时候Vue可能会错误地处理背光补偿,导致拍摄结果过于黑暗。
- 默认配置
Vue在初始化时使用一组默认的配置参数。这些参数可能会导致拍照过程中的暗部细节丢失。因此,如果不对Vue的配置进行调整,拍摄效果可能会出现偏黑的情况。
- 图像处理算法
Vue使用一系列图像处理算法来对拍摄的图像进行优化。但是,不同的算法可能会对亮度和对比度进行调整,从而让拍照结果更加黑暗。这也是为什么Vue的照片看起来比实际场景暗的原因之一。
III. 解决方案讨论
- 调整背光补偿
通过调整Vue的背光补偿参数,可以提高照片的亮度和细节。可以通过引入第三方插件或编写自定义代码来实现该功能。
- 自定义配置
Vue的默认配置可能不适用于所有场景。可以通过自定义配置文件,对Vue的参数进行调整,从而改善照片的拍摄效果。
- 使用后期处理工具
如果需要更好的图像优化效果,可以将拍摄的照片导入到后期处理工具中进行调整。这样可以更精确地控制图像的亮度、对比度和其他参数。
IV. 总结
虽然Vue在拍照时有时候可能会拍出黑的照片,但是通过调整背光补偿、自定义配置或后期处理,可以改善拍摄效果。开发者可以根据自己的需求选择适合自己的解决方案来解决这个问题。
2年前